Visa Inc. is preparing to lay off about 2,600 workers, or about 7% of its workforce, the payments processing giant confirmed with Fast Company.
The cuts come as the company faces an ever-changing payments landscape, increasingly disrupted by smaller, nimbler fintech startups, and as it focuses more on AI-driven efficiency gains. Here’s what you need to know.
What’s happened?
On Tuesday, media outlets including Bloomberg reported that Visa is getting ready to lay off about 2,600 workers.
